Output 1663bb520b31a3df9147e29edc7b17c678220dbc5324bb3a327bbfddf1f1e997:0

value
523433
script pubkey
OP_0 OP_PUSHBYTES_20 100f0556ae7b077c3bf8051ba05d2289cab093ba
address
bc1qzq8s244w0vrhcwlcq5d6qhfz389tpya6m2h9t3
transaction
1663bb520b31a3df9147e29edc7b17c678220dbc5324bb3a327bbfddf1f1e997
confirmations
67310
spent
true